DETERMINATION OF THE COMPOSITION AND QUANTITY OF MACRO- AND MICROELEMENTS OF THE PLANT GERANIUM COLLINUM
Kalit so‘zlar:
Geranium collinum, macro- and microelements, inductively coupled plasma mass-spectrometry.Annotatsiya
The elemental composition of samples of leaves and stems of Geranium collinum was studied in detail for the first time using inductively coupled plasma mass spectrometry on an ICP-MS AT 7500 instrument. 43 elements were quantitatively determined in the organs of Geranium collinum. It has been noted that 43 elements are present in the leaves and 42 elements in the stems of the Geranium collinum plant. A natural tendency for the amount of the element to decrease with increasing mass is shown.
